Manuscript on paper of coats of arms of the Doges of Venice, on the verso pages, with biographical notes on the facing recto, two items per page; introduced by a short history of the founding of Venice, the beginning of which is missing
Manuscript on parchment of Petrus Cantor (d. 1197), Distinctiones (Summa Abel); with various sermon and treatise material on virtues and vices (artt. 1-4).
